HUM 208 – History of Ottoman Empire II

Course Content:

The years of the Osmanlı İmparatorluğu from the 1600s until 1808, when the period of III. Selim ended. The changes occurring in the empire’s political, administrative, economic, and social structure in the seventeenth and eighteenth centuries, and its relations with European states and the impact of these relations on the change in the Osmanlı.
